Output 881ad060f75eefd7309819da3a62464dc226038debc68b0db0fea4cec11bd3d1:20

value
18883560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e44ac038f64895faadc03b8a344da105304ec58b OP_EQUAL
address
MUiFqwzaUhRbt5Fc4FEJvRLHxAkqsDVWWR
transaction
881ad060f75eefd7309819da3a62464dc226038debc68b0db0fea4cec11bd3d1
spent
true